I arrived at the Liongate Hotel, Hampton Court Road, Hampton Court, London KT8 9DD, and when checking in, enquired as to whether I was too late for the dinner meal (indicated on the fax as having a value as not greater than £21.00) only to be told that the 'hotel' does not
cook or serve ANY meals at the weekend and the next available meal would be breakfast the following morning.
My room was room 7 which was 2 floors up and when I got there, I was to find that the fun was only beginning (and I mean that rather sarcastically believe me) as when I entered the room I found that all
was not as it perhaps should be.
A prison cell is 7 foot by 6 foot, and the room I was in including the bathroom was 9 foot by 8.5 foot, and now let me outline to you what was to be found therein...
BATHROOM
1. A ceiling crack which ran from one side of the ceiling to the other and some plasterwork fit to fall out of place;
2. Scum and milldew formed around the edge of the bath and a streak line of it from the base of the tap unit right down side of bath into plughole;
3. Brown water stain marks on the tiling around the area where sealant would normally be located;
4. Tiling pieces missing, replaced with milldew;
5. Towels provided were unclean.
I decided that I should make a mini-recording of the conditions and did so with my mobile phone recorder and sent the recording back to colleagues in Ireland so that they could see for themselves how I was
being 'looked after' and the bedroom was no better...
BEDROOM
1. Nail clippings near the right hand side of the bedside locker were
very evident to the naked eye;
2. Cushions alongside the pillows were filthy and white-stained, the natural hair oils of other guests was very evident on the cushions alone and that is saying nothing about the pillows themselves;
3. The bedthrow at the end of the bed was similarily stained;
4. Between the sheets which I pulled back was the remains of a moth or two (I was not going to dissect to count) and the sheet was also stained with body fluids;
5. The normal service of a kettle and cup/saucers with mini servings of tea and coffee was available - with one teabag and 2 mini-milk pots.
6. Only one staff member on at all times and it only came to light yesterday that they had not passed on at least 5 mesages to me from others looking for me.
I felt the best thing for me to do was to ensure a good night sleep for myself was return to Heathrow Airport and attempt to get some semblence of normality and sleep.
